Tuesday, March 27, 2007

The 'right' song starts your day. The 'right' call brightens up your day. Perhaps it's much simpler than bumping into the 'right' person and saying "hi" with a perfect smile.
Simplicity can simply start my day and end my night, a smile on my face the entire day and night, even in dreamland.

The 'right' sms ended my night, last night, allowing me to sleep peacefully, luring me into the blessed dreamland.
Thinking that the simplicity was more than what I'd asked for, I was more than contented.

Another simplicity occurred.

My dad came told, turned to me, "Your letter." Just as I thought the institute sent another payment slip over, I found the yellow envelope, and the handwriting addressed to me, unmistakenly familiar. Very familiar. Looks like mine. Someone. I opened it with not much curiosity where the letter originated from, but with much curiosity of the contents.
With simplicity, it was within my capability to read and understood. Without codes or secret messages.
With simplicity, it was simple.
With simplicity, I can easily say I'm happy.
With simplicity, I feel blessed.
With simplicity.

Without codes or secret messages.
Keeping those dreams alive.
Thank you.

Sometimes, it's simple. Stress gets you everywhere to nowhere till nowhen.
The 'right' occurrence can be any simplicity any task, yet it's enough to overcome any stress.
